Marie-Luise Beck

Since 2012 Marie-Luise Beck is the Managing director of the DKK. Before that, she worked at the Freien Universität in Berlin on the research project „Forschungsforum Öffentliche Sicherheit“ for three years. She was responsible for organizing communication between policy makers and scientists and politicians at concerning Issues of public safety issuesand security, such as disaster management of natural hazards. As one of the publishers of the series „Sicherheit 2025“(2012), she focused on systemic risks caused by on digital networking and extreme weather extremes.
From 2000 to 2009 she was research assistant and office manager for to different delegates members of Parliament atof the German Bundestag. There, she In 2007 she enabled managed the launch of the initiative by Parliament “Zukunftsforum Öffentliche Sicherheit”, a now registered to register as association, which regularly meets at the German Bundestag. She is a member of the management board of this association and co-author of the Green paper on „Risiken und Herausforderungen für die Öffentliche Sicherheit in Deutschland.“ She graduated from Biology, German Literature and Pedagogics at the Philipps University, Marburg, with a Staatsexamen (equivalent to MA).
